Mason, Helen Wilmot, 1915-2014

Mason, Bili, 1915-2014, Valentine, Helen Wilmot, 1915-2014

Born Darfield, moved to Wellington in 1919. Daughter of Ethel Dorothy (Dorothy) Valentine (née Porter, b 1890). Also known as Bili. Married Malcolm Mason in October 1939, three children (Julia, Tim and Andrew). Potter, writer and editor of the `New Zealand Potter'. Member Crafts Advisory Panel QEII Arts Council in 1976, made a member of the NZ Order of Merit in 2005. Died 22 August 2014. See Dominion Post Obituaries (Saturday, September 13, 2014, C3). Jenny Price writes: 'Helen worked in a vareity of low and high stoneware ranges using three main glazes - tenmouku, bone ash and ying ching, oxidised and reduced. She enjoyed experimenting with pushing to the limits the possibilities of colour with kiln temperatures'. (from a listing titled 'Photographs- Helen Wilmot Mason' at PA-Group-00787)

Description: Photographs collected by Helen Mason relating to her work as a potter and also her husband Malcolm Mason's army service during World War Two. Chiefly by unidentified photographers and largely dated between 1939-1942 and 1990-2009. Also contains photographs of family and friends, original negatives and a stamped and addressed envelope that contained an original negative. Digital photographs from 2005-2009 include images of Helen and her pottery, exhibition materials, and close up details of clay pieces. 'Tauira' printing block

Date: [1970s]

From: Mason, Helen Wilmot, 1915-2014: Collection

By: Mason, Helen Wilmot, 1915-2014

Reference: Objects-0875

Description: Lino-cut printing block showing a Māori-style decorative motif similar to kōwhaiwhai, with the word 'Tauira' in capitals at the bottom of the block. In about 1974, Mason was appointed to the Central Regional Arts Council, and in 1976 was a member of the Crafts Advisory Panel on the QEII Arts Council. It is possible that the printing block was made during this period. Quantity: 1 object(s). Physical Description: Lino stapled to wood, nailed to cork, 15 x 145 x 185mm.
